What technique is used when the author says great care was was taken to tell mrs.mallard?

The technique used in this statement is foreshadowing. By indicating that "great care" was taken to inform Mrs. Mallard, the author hints at the delicate nature of the news being delivered and the potential emotional impact it may have on her. This sets the stage for the subsequent events and deepens the reader's anticipation of Mrs. Mallard's reaction. Through this technique, the author emphasizes the significance of the moment and its implications for Mrs. Mallard's character and story.
